RCA STUDIO B Siga os passos de lendas com um passeio pelo histórico RCA Studio B. Ouça detalhes de sessões de gravação famosas, aprenda sobre as ferramentas atemporais da indústria (desde microfones e consolas de gravação até um piano Steinway que Elvis favoreceu), e ouça hits em alta fidelidade, onde eles nasceram. RCA Studio B é o site onde muitas músicas clássicas da era de ouro de Nashville foram gravadas, por artistas como Elvis Presley, Dolly Parton, The Everly Brothers, Roy Orbison, e muitos mais. Os passeios começam e terminam no The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um. COUNTRY MUSIC HALL OF FAME O Country Music Hall of Fame é o lar desta popular forma de arte americana, salvaguardando mais de 2,5 milhões de artefatos, e apresenta dois pisos expansivos de espaço de galeria, destacando exposições permanentes e de engajamento limitado. Historic RCA Studio B abriu em 1957 e foi uma vez a casa de gravação de músicas populares como Elvis Presley, Chet Atkins, Dolly Parton, e os Irmãos Everly. O RCA Studio B tornou-se conhecido como um dos berços do “Nashville Sound” na década de 1960. Um estilo sofisticado caracterizado por vocais de fundo e cordas, o Nashville Sound reviveu a popularidade da música country e ajudou a estabelecer Nashville como um centro de gravação internacional. Os atacantes do Studio B incluíram Elvis Presley, Eddy Arnold, Waylon Jennings, Bobby Bare, Dolly Parton, Jim Reeves, Willie Nelson e Floyd Cramer, entre outros.
